Know Your Meme: Philosoraptor

One of the more thoughtful (and successful) Advice Dog variations, Philosoraptor challenges the reader with his deep, existential, Paleolithic questions. One of the earliest mentions of a philosoraptor on the web was posted by Hope, age 10, KY, USA; December 28, 1998 on the children’s site echantedlearning.com. Hope made a referece to how awesome velociraptors are, but spelled it Philosoraptor. The Philosoraptor image actually started out as a T-shirt design on Lonelydinosaur.com. Sam Smith registered his copyright on the image on October 8th, 2008. The beginnings of the meme started on http://www.4chan.org/ where someone posted the dinosaur image with the text, "Philosoraptor" The second post in the thread was a blank exploitable. People then started posting responses having the dinosaur say things that sound profound, but are usually really dumb or funny...or both. On http://www.memegenerator.net/, Philosoraptor is #7 in popularity, on the Demigod Tier, with just under 20,000 images total. As Memegenerator memes go, the common comparison of measure is “Advice Dog”, the meme that gave memegenerator a reason for being. The largest peak in Philosoraptor queries began in December of 2008, two months following Smith’s copyright.
